Chipotle chilli pepper is also called Jalapeno chilli and is grown in Mexico in the State of Chihuahua. Its name comes from the Nahuatl (a macro language from the Uto-Aztecan family) word “Chilpoctli”, “Chil” means chilli pepper and “poctli” means smoked.

Once dried and smoked with Pecan wood, this strong and very hot little brown chilli pepper will flavour your olive oils (when left to soak in the oil), your sauces, vinegar, home-made Tabasco or a simple dish of beans and lentils.

Its sweet flavours of walnut and smokey notes go wonderfully with grilled red meat, delicate white fish, poultry in sauce or a chocolate dessert. When ground down to a powder, it goes great with nachos, tacos, burritos, home-made guacamole or in a Tex-Mex spice mix.

This Mexican chilli pepper rates 5/10 (strong) on the Scoville scale. It is stronger than Espelette chilli pepper and not as hot as Bird’s chilli pepper. Be careful not to rub your eyes once you have handled the chilli as the alkaloid in it might burn you.
